Presented as a partnership between Cornell University Animal Science and Miner Institute, the Dairy Nutrition and Management Shortcourse blends classroom-based instruction with practical skill development along with networking opportunities with attendees and with course faculty in informal settings.
This course is designed primarily for early career nutritionists and allied industry professionals seeking a more comprehensive foundation in the principles of dairy cattle nutrition and their application within dairy herd management.
